Construction Project Manager

Responsible for managing large scale improvements on communities in a designated area. Review and recommend authorization of all construction contracts in area. May involve recommended specification changes and/or additional bid solicitations when deemed appropriate. Work with on-site personnel to coordinate and other involved departments to expedite contract authorization. Obtain final decisions on field requests for modification of contract form requirements, including insurance, contract changes, special agreements and payment arrangements.

Establish methods for monitoring on-going construction projects and progress reporting.

Responsibilities
  • Project Planning and Initiation:
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to define project goals, scope, and objectives.
  • Develop comprehensive project plans, including timelines, milestones, and resource requirements.
  • Budgeting and Cost Management:
  • Create and manage project budgets, ensuring financial goals are met.
  • Monitor project expenses, identify cost-saving opportunities, and maintain accurate financial records.
  • Team Leadership:
  • Lead and motivate cross-functional project teams, including architects, engineers, contractors, and subcontractors.
  • Conduct regular team meetings to communicate project goals, updates, and expectations.
  • Vendor and Contractor Management:
  • Select and manage relationships with contractors, subcontractors, and suppliers.
  • Oversee the bidding process, negotiate contracts, and ensure compliance with project specifications.
  • Risk Management:
  • Identify potential risks and challenges and develop strategies for mitigation.
  • Implement and enforce safety protocols to ensure a secure work environment.
  • Quality Control:
  • Monitor construction activities to ensure compliance with design specifications and quality standards.
  • Conduct regular inspections and coordinate necessary adjustments.
